Configuration procedure
Only the configuration related to RIP is listed below. Before the following configuration, make sure the
Ethernet link layer works normally and the IP addresses of VLAN interfaces are configured correctly.
1) Configure Switch A:
# Configure RIP.
<SwitchA> system-view
[SwitchA] rip
[SwitchA-rip] network 110.11.2.0
[SwitchA-rip] network 155.10.1.0
2) Configure Switch B:
# Configure RIP.
<SwitchB> system-view
[SwitchB] rip
[SwitchB-rip] network 196.38.165.0
[SwitchB-rip] network 110.11.2.0
3) Configure Switch C:
# Configure RIP.
<SwitchC> system-view
[SwitchC] rip
[SwitchC-rip] network 117.102.0.0
[SwitchC-rip] network 110.11.2.0
Troubleshooting RIP Configuration

Failed to Receive RIP Updates

Symptom
The device cannot receive any RIP update when the physical connection between the device and the
peer routing device is normal.
Solution
Check that:
z RIP is enabled by using the network command on the corresponding interface.
z The interface is allowed to receive or send RIP packets.
z The interface receives RIP packets in the way the peer device sends them, for example, in the
broadcast or multicast mode.
